In the most recent year for which we have data, Signature Healthcare Brockton Hospital School of Nursing conferred 50 undergraduate certificate degrees in nursing.
Signature Healthcare Brockton Hospital School of Nursing is not currently ranked for nursing at the undergraduate certificate level.
In the most recent graduating class, 14% of nursing undergraduate certificate degrees went to men and 86% went to women.
The majority of nursing undergraduate certificate degree graduates at Signature Healthcare Brockton Hospital School of Nursing are White. About 66%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Signature Healthcare Brockton Hospital School of Nursing with a undergraduate certificate in nursing.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 9 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 3 |
| White | 33 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 5 |
